My gratitude for this moment,
That you’ve invited me to be here,
By myself I know, I cannot,
Raise my spirit to Your Presence.
Here before you, I am.
My soul, of Your own, now bows,
pains and fears, scars and bruises,
with gratitude and pride, unmasked.
No words, no thoughts, no sighs.
I come with no petition nor praise,
only the humility of a solitary walker,
and the dignity graced to a created god-man.
I pray to understand that I do not need to pray,
To be filled with Your silence, than to address,
To be consumed by Your wisdom, than to learn,
That I may wake up and be glorified by your Being…
For one day, You will call, and I will respond,
“In Your hands, I commend, everything that I am…”
